为什么ES索引的分片大小会不均匀

在Elasticsearch中,索引分片大小不均匀的原因有多种,主要涉及数据分布、写入方式和集群配置。 写入方式 写入时间序列数据:时间序列数据通常按时间范围写入,可能导致某些时间段的数据集中在特定分片; 客户端重置文档ID:客户端决定文档写入的分片,通常通过文档ID的哈希值计算。如果ID生成不均匀

如何分配ES的索引分片

确定分片数量 主分片 主分片数量在索引创建时确定,之后无法更改。建议根据数据量和集群规模合理设置。 数据量:每个分片建议大小在10GB到50GB之间,过小会导致分片过多,过大则影响性能; 集群规模